Who has conducted the study?

Have you ever wanted to eat ice cream and potato chips daily? Well, a study found that it is a kind of addiction. Experts say ultra-processed foods (UPF), like ice cream, potato chips, soft drinks, etc., are just as addictive as nicotine and other drugs.

Researchers, including Ashley Gearhardt from the University of Michigan, conducted this study. They put their findings in a journal called The BMJ (earlier known as the British Medical Journal).

What does the study say?

The study found that many grown-ups and kids can become addicted to UPFs. This addiction is a bit like what happens with drugs and nicotine.

People with food addictions have similar issues as those with other addictions. It can mess with the brain, make it hard to control feelings, and harm physical and mental health, leading to a lower quality of life.

Refined carbohydrates and fats trigger dopamine release in the brain, similar to addictive drugs like nicotine and alcohol. Due to this kind of similarity, foods with high levels of refined carbohydrates or added fats can be very addictive.

Other research has shown that sugary or fatty foods can make it hard to pick healthier options. This can lead to problems like obesity.

Can anyone get addicted to such foods?

It's not the same for everyone. Some people can eat a few potato chips and be just fine, but others might have trouble stopping and get addicted. So, we all, including you, must be careful about how much we eat things like potato chips, cold drinks, and ice cream. It's okay to have them sometimes, but we should be careful not to eat too much.

Eating too much of anything can be a problem and may make you addicted. Some scientists say these foods should have a label that warns everyone they can be addictive. This can warn people and also help reduce the addiction level.
